Rembele Airport is not just a transport hub, but a true gateway to the coffee heart of Indonesia. Located amidst the picturesque highlands of the Aceh province, this air harbour welcomes travellers with cool mountain air and breathtaking views. It is here that your introduction to the fascinating culture of the Gayo people and the famous Lake Laut Tawar begins, while the modern terminal makes your arrival as comfortable as possible.
| IATA Code | TXE |
| ICAO Code | WITK |
| City | Takengon |
| Distance to centre | ~24 km |
| Status | Domestic |
| Annual Passengers | Capacity up to 200,000 |
| Schedule | Check with airlines |
Airport Features and Highlights
The main pride of Rembele is its new passenger terminal, opened in 2016. The building combines modern architectural solutions with elements of the traditional Gayo style, creating a special atmosphere of cosiness. Inside, travellers will find a spacious and bright hall which, despite its compact size, ensures a high level of comfort and an absence of queues.
Another important feature is its strategic location. The airport is situated on a plateau at an altitude of about 1,300 metres above sea level. This provides a unique experience during landing: the aircraft literally manoeuvres between green hills and coffee plantations. For tourists, this is an ideal starting point, as the journey to the city of Takengon takes less than an hour along a scenic route.
